Do I need to register my marriage if I get married abroad?

A marriage abroad will be legally recognised in the UK providing it was contracted according to the law of the country in which it took place. There is no requirement, or facility, to register the marriage in England afterwards.

Where do you have to give notice of marriage?

You and your partner must give notice of marriage in your local Register Office, whether or not you wish to marry in that district. If you and your partner live in different places, you’ll both have to go to your own local Register Office to give notice.

How do I register my marriage in Hong Kong?

Registering Your Marriage You should give notice of your intended marriage to the marriage registries either directly or through a civil celebrant of marriages before your wedding. You can book an appointment to give your notice of intended marriage either online or using a touch-tone phone at 3102 3883.

What happens if you overstay in Hong Kong?

(d) Foreign domestic helpers who have overstayed are prosecuted for breach of condition of stay under Section 41 of the Immigration Ordinance which carries a maximum penalty of a HK$50,000 fine and imprisonment for 2 years. The maximum fine was increased from HK$5,000 to the present level in January 1996.

How do I apply for a visa for my husband?

If you are a U.S. citizen, once you file Form I-130, your spouse is eligible to apply for a nonimmigrant K-3 visa. This will entitle him or her to come to the United States to live and work while the visa petition is pending. To petition for this benefit, file Form I-129F, Petition for Alien Fiancé(e).

What is faster fiance or marriage visa?

If your main goal is to get to the U.S. as quickly as possible, then the fiancé(e) visa is likely the fastest option. But if your goal is to get an actual green card as soon as possible, then a marriage-based visa will be quicker.
